    Note: YOU MUST SET ALL PERMISSIONS TO ALLOW DURING INSTALLATION FOR THIS RELEASE TO WORK PROPERLY!

    Go to Options, Applications, QuickLaunch. Highlight QuickLaunch; don't click it.
    Hit the menu key. Select Edit Permissions. Set ALL permissions to Deny. Save. Then set ALL to Allow. Then save. Then pull the battery for 30 seconds.

    GPS Toggle
    Quickly toggle your GPS on/off.

    How to Configure the GPS Toggle feature:
    This feature works with macros simulating user key input.
    When you add this function via Add Application you will see an entry field labeled "Parameter:" These parameters must be entered for the GPS Toggle feature to work on your device.

    Enter the parameters in the following format: p1,p2,p3 (the p's are numbers)
    The first number (p1) refers to the position that the 'Advanced Options' selection is located on your Blackberry Options screen. For most devices this would be a '2'. The second number (p2) refers to the location of 'GPS' under Advanced Options. The third number (p3) will be the location of the 'GPS Services button on the GPS screen. (the one with 'Location On' and 'Location Off')

    If entered correctly the paramters should look like 2,6,2 or something similar to that depending on your device.
